Ocurí, Potosí

Ocurí is a village in the department of Potosí in the highlands of South American Andes State of Bolivia.

Location in near space

Ocurí is the central place of the homonymous district ( bolivian: Municipio) Ocurí in the province Chayanta. The village is situated on a ridge at an altitude of 4026 m on the Rio Ocurí, a tributary of Río Guadalupe and Rio Guadalajara.

Geography

Ocurí lies between the Bolivian Altiplano in the west and the Andes mountain range of the Cordillera Central in the east. The climate of the region is a typical diurnal climate, in which the mean temperature fluctuation between day and night clearer than between summer and winter.

The average annual temperature in the long-term average is about 4 ° C (see climate chart Colquechaca ), the monthly values ​​are between 0 ° C in June / July and 6 ° C from November to January. The annual rainfall is 460 mm, May-August, there is a drying time of less than 5 mm of rainfall per month, while the precipitation height reached in January and February about 100 mm.

Traffic network

Ocurí lies at a distance of one hundred kilometers of road north of Potosí, the capital of the department of the same name.

The village is located on the highway Ruta 6, the direct road connection from Oruro to Sucre. The nearly one thousand kilometer long highway Ruta 6 connects the Departamento Chuquisaca with the Department of Santa Cruz, the Potosí Department and the department of Oruro.

Due to the historically evolved population distribution, the region has a high proportion of Quechua population in the municipality of Ocurí 98.5 percent of the population speak the Quechua language ( 2001).

Economy

Near Ocurí are the Lípez Huaico mine and mine Ocurí with tin and zinc mining.

Featuring a 60 -bed hospital can be found in Ocurí the Universidad Técnica de Ocurí, a vocational training center for rural professionals with a two- year apprenticeship in the fields of health, agriculture and livestock industry and rural construction, the of the CENPRUR (Centro Nacional de Profesionalización ) entertained will.
